    Abstract: Disclosed herein are a maritime communication apparatus and method. The maritime communication apparatus includes a land-based network communication unit, a maritime network communication unit, and a communication control unit. The land-based network communication unit communicates with a land-based communication network. The maritime network communication unit communicates with a maritime communication network. The communication control unit links the communication of the land-based network communication unit with the communication of the maritime network communication unit in accordance with a destination address of data provided by any one of the land-based network communication unit and the maritime network communication unit.

    Abstract: A method for controlling a water pump of a vehicle moving a coolant circulating through a cooling load generating heat and a radiator includes calculating a rotation speed command based on a control reference temperature of the coolant. A water pump suction pressure is set and compared with a preset control reference pressure to control the rotation speed command. A system for controlling the water pump includes a first temperature sensor for detecting a temperature of a coolant exhausted from the cooling load and a second temperature sensor for detecting a temperature of the coolant to be supplied to the cooling load. A water pump pressure sensor detects a water pump suction pressure, and a water pump driver drives the water pump. A controller controls the water pump driver based on signals received from the first temperature sensor, the second temperature sensor, and the water pump pressure sensor.

    Abstract: A converged IP messaging client transmits a session establishment request for interactive message communication. When a converged IP messaging server receives the request, it determines whether a target client of the interactive message communication uses a converged IP messaging service. If not, the converged IP messaging server transmits the session establishment request to an IWF. If it is determined that the target client is an SM client, the IWF generates an interactive message communication request by transforming a format of the session establishment request into an SMS format and transmits the interactive message communication request to the SM client. If the IWF receives an acceptance response from the SM client in response to the interactive message communication request within an effective response time, a session for the interactive message communication can be established between the converged IP messaging client and the SM client.
